Output e18620f0b6f4e3be495f8dbf912c76532b31beeb808b92c705b37014eb838088:1

value
314217423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 884cbb06da80ac42fd6cd41d8f55d6dda9d1931f OP_EQUAL
address
3E7hjy1ByWooUm7ghEKbVw5smikFEr9k2D
transaction
e18620f0b6f4e3be495f8dbf912c76532b31beeb808b92c705b37014eb838088
spent
true